<p>A method is provided for the implementation of a fair queuing ATM cell scheduler that can precisely pace virtual channel (VC) traffic by an assigned weight which defines the available bandwidth to be allocated to that VC. The method comprises a method of operating a cell scheduler for performing asynchronous time mode transfer of virtual channel cells, the scheduler including first and second queue locations, the method comprising assigning a weight to a virtual channel queued at the first queue location, transmitting a plurality of cells of the virtual channel, moving the virtual channel from the first queue location to the second queue location, and switching the said first queue location to become said second queue location and vice versa and can provide a minimum service rate to each virtual channel on a small, selected time scale, and requires only a small, bounded amount of work per physical connection, independent of the number of Vcs. <IMAGE></p> |
